NELSPRUIT--Australia may be heading home from the World Cup finals, but out-going coach Pim Verbeek will be paying close attention to the exploits of the Asian teams that remain in South Africa.
The Dutchman, who will take on a new role working in youth development in Morocco as of Aug. 1, has close connections with football in both Japan and South Korea after stints in the J.League and with the South Korean national team.
